At-home COVID-19 test kits available to Whitman County residents

Tests are available through online order, pickup

ALEX MCCOLLUM, Multimedia editor

Free at-home COVID-19 testing kits are now available to Whitman County residents through the Say Yes! COVID Test program.

The test kits are available for order on the Say Yes! COVID Test website, according to a press release on the Whitman County Public Health website.

Starting Dec. 6, test kits will also be available for pickup at the following Whitman County Rural Library District locations: Colfax, Albion, Colton, Endicott, Farmington, Garfield, LaCrosse, Malden, Oakesdale, Palouse, Rosalia, St. John, Tekoa and Uniontown.

Residents who are at high risk for COVID-19 or are not fully vaccinated need access to more tools to help slow the spread of the virus, wrote Dr. Brad Bowman, Whitman County Health Officer, in the press release.

Tests require swabs of the inside of the nose and results can be read in 10 minutes. A free app is also available to help users with each step, according to the release. The test kits are approved by the Food and Drug Administration.
